Las Palomas Wildlife Management Area - La Grulla Unit
Las Palomas Wildlife Management Area - La Grulla Unit is a park in Starr, Texas. Las Palomas Wildlife Management Area - La Grulla Unit is situated nearby to the hamlet Los Villarreales, as well as near the village Valadeces.| Tap on a place to explore it |

La Grulla
Village
La Grulla is a city in Starr County, Texas, United States, founded by Juan Santiago Longoria in 1836. The population was 1,222 at the 2020 census.
West Alto Bonito
Village
West Alto Bonito is a census-designated place in Starr County, Texas, United States. The population was 615 in 2020 census. Prior to the 2010 census, West Alto Bonito CDP was known as Alto Bonito CDP. West Alto Bonito is situated 4 miles north of Las Palomas Wildlife Management Area - La Grulla Unit.
Los Ebanos
Village
Los Ebanos is a census-designated place in Hidalgo County, Texas, United States. The population was 239 at the 2020 United States Census. It is part of the McAllen–Edinburg–Mission Metropolitan Statistical Area. Los Ebanos is situated 6 miles east of Las Palomas Wildlife Management Area - La Grulla Unit.
